Output 16e6d65523099e4c4d8df24b1bb981f1d66748d8b7fd7ea616c472e8865692bc:1

value
626249
script pubkey
OP_0 OP_PUSHBYTES_20 18b57407fbe9a305655b07ce15bd78269fe856fa
address
bc1qrz6hgplmax3s2e2mql8pt0tcy607s4h6dnag73
transaction
16e6d65523099e4c4d8df24b1bb981f1d66748d8b7fd7ea616c472e8865692bc
spent
true